.ly-image-banner-section-wrapper{width:100%;aspect-ratio:430/128;position:relative;overflow:hidden}.ly-image-banner-section-wrapper::after{content:'';background:rgba(51,51,51,.3);position:absolute;inset:0;z-index:1}.ly-image-banner-section-wrapper .ly-image-banner-image-wrapper{position:absolute;inset:0;z-index:0}:is(.ly-image-banner-section-wrapper .ly-image-banner-image-wrapper) img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over}.ly-image-banner-section-wrapper .ly-image-banner-content-wrapper{position:relative;z-index:2;height:100%;display:flex;align-items:center;justify-content:center;text-align:center}:is(.ly-image-banner-section-wrapper .ly-image-banner-content-wrapper) .ly-image-banner-title{color:#fff;text-align:center;font-weight:500;font-size:calc(30 * var(--u, 1px));line-height:calc(34 * var(--u, 1px))}@media screen and (min-width:768px){.ly-image-banner-section-wrapper{aspect-ratio:auto;height:calc(364 * var(--u,1px))}.ly-image-banner-section-wrapper::after{display:none}:is(.ly-image-banner-section-wrapper .ly-image-banner-content-wrapper) .ly-image-banner-title{color:#fff;text-align:center;font-weight:500;font-size:calc(40 * var(--u, 1px));line-height:calc(46 * var(--u, 1px))}}